How many grams of potassium chloride are in 6.90 moles? 10.8g 74.6g 257g 514g

The potassium chloride is KCl. The gram formula mass of KCl is 39+35.5=74.5 g/mol which means 74.5 g per mole of KCl. So the mass of KCl is 6.90*74.5=514 g.
